Steve Wilson

Biography

Steve Wilson (born February 9, 1961) is an American jazz multi-instrumentalist, who is best known in the musical community as a flutist and an alto and soprano saxophonist. He also plays the clarinet and the piccolo. Wilson performs on many different instruments and has performed and recorded on over twenty-five albums. His interests include folk, jazz, classical, world music, and experimental music. Wilson has been on faculty at The Juilliard School, Manhattan School of Music, Purchase College, William Paterson University, and Jazz House Kids. Since 2013 he has been Professor of Music and Director of Jazz Studies at City College of New York. He is also co-director of the Ravinia Steans Music Institute Program for Jazz. Wilson has maintained a busy career working as a session musician, and has contributed to many musicians of note both on recordings and as a sideman on tours. Over the years he has participated in engagements with several musical ensembles, as well as his own solo efforts.
